I’m figured out with no results. I have a model named User and to models with STI fan and artist, like this:

class User < ActiveRecord::Base
    devise :database_authenticatable, :registerable, :confirmable, :lockable,
     :recoverable, :rememberable, :trackable, :validatable, **:omniauthable**
end

and my others models

Class Artist < User end
Class Fan < User end

my routes

devise_for :users
devise_for :artists
devise_for :fans

I have a problem when try to run my server or anything else i got this error

Wrong OmniAuth configuration. If you are getting this exception, it means that either:

1) You are manually setting OmniAuth.config.path_prefix and it doesn't match the Devise one
2) You are setting :omniauthable in more than one model
3) You changed your Devise routes/OmniAuth setting and haven't restarted your server

my app is advanced and don’t wanna go back and refactor it, any help will appreciate

    Devise gets mixed up since you are calling devise_for for three different models and one of them is using the omniauthable module.

    Either:

    1. Remove all devise_for methods except for :users.

    2. Or remove the omniauthable module from the user model, create your own omniauth routes and stop using devise’s middleware by moving your omniauth configuration into a new file. So, instead of having this in devise.rb:

      Devise.setup do |config|
        config.omniauth :twitter, ENV['TWITTER_KEY'], ENV['TWITTER_SECRET']
      end
      

      You now have this in your new file omniauth.rb:

      Rails.application.config.middleware.use OmniAuth::Builder do
        provider :twitter, ENV['TWITTER_KEY'], ENV['TWITTER_SECRET']
      end
      

      The Railscast on Simple OmniAuth should help you setting this up.
